The Feedback Sandwich gains its name because it uses two pieces of positive reinforcement (compliments about behavior the recipient should continue) like bread on either end of the constructive criticism (the meaty information that is more critical and points out opportunities for growth). To increase efficiency, when marking written assignments develop a numbered list of common mistakes or issues, along with tips on how to address these. Summary of class strengths / weaknesses after grading, Peer feedback on examples worked in class groups, Automated feedback through online quiz tools, Class discussion of an assignment in progress, Recorded thinking-aloud commentary on student work, Self-assessment reflections on submitted assignment, Annotated examples of previous student work, Industry guest's comments on a student forum. Provide feedback to the whole class orally and/or in a shared written document, or have the class read sample student work together to look for common themes or apply evaluation criteria. Feedback that does not acknowledge the way students' learning has progressed over time does not help them get a sense of how far they have come and what they have yet to achieve.
